  1. 25 wrz 2024 · According to Chinese Zodiac, 2009 is the year of the Ox. And it is the Earth year based on Chinese Five Elements. Therefore, people born in 2009 are the Earth Ox. As Chinese zodiac is based on lunar calendar, the Earth Ox are born from January 26, 2009 to February 13, 2010; those who born from January 1 to January 25 in 2009 are Earth Rat.

  7. Chinese zodiac (生肖 shēngxiào) is based on a twelve year cycle, with each year of the lunar calendar in the cycle associated with an animal sign. The 12 animals in order are: Rat, Ox, Tiger, Rabbit, Dragon, Snake, Horse, Sheep (Goat), Monkey, Rooster, Dog and Pig.
